On 18 March 2024, Turkish Drone Bayraktar strikes hit the Jaffey farm (Somali: Beerta Jaffey), about three kilometers west of Bagdad village in the Lower Shabelle region of Somalia, between 8 pm and 8.30 pm. [1] [2] [3] The TB2 killed 23 civilians including 14 children, five women, and four men. Another 17 civilians were injured in the strikes ...
